The "Anniversary Mode" Experience The original Sonic games were punishing—limited continues and no save states. However, the "Lifestyle" edition includes Anniversary Mode , which removes life limits and adds the Spin Dash from the get-go. This transforms the game from a frustrating relic into a relaxing, flow-state experience. You aren't fighting the game; you are surfing through it. For entertainment after a long workday, this is therapeutic rather than stressful. 3. Local Co-op Entertainment While Sonic is typically a solo hero, Sonic Origins Plus offers local co-op in the main games (friends control Tails). On a Friday night, docked to a 65-inch TV, passing a Joy-Con to a friend to tackle the Death Egg Zone is a social entertainment experience that modern battle royales often lack. What Exactly is Sonic Origins Plus? Before diving into the "lifestyle" aspect, let’s break down the product. Sonic Origins Plus is the definitive edition of the original Sonic Origins compilation. It includes the core four titles that defined a generation: Sonic the Hedgehog 1, 2, 3 & Knuckles , and Sonic CD . The "Plus" upgrade adds 12 Game Gear titles (including Sonic Triple Trouble and Tails' Adventures ) and, most importantly, allows players to control Amy Rose as a playable character in the main classic games for the first time.
